  1. ok i wanted to upgrade to a 600 watt hps and seeing most are switchable between 120 or 240 which voltage is better to use a friend of mine said running it on 240 is cheaper than running it on 120 but i can't see how seeing its pulling the same amount of power
     
  2. Your friend is uneducated regarding electricity. 120v and 240v use the same amount of power. The only difference is the amperage being drawn is lower with 240v. It's still a 600w fixture regardless of the voltage used.
     
  3. I always view it as a watt is a watt. W=Volts*Amps so no matter how many volts you run, the same amount of wattage is consumed. The only change is amperage. This can be beneficial depending on your home wiring. if you have space for an extra double throw breaker then I would go ahead and add the 220 circuit. Less amp now mean you have more headroom in the event of advancement.
